Demystifying the 5p4m Datasheet Structure

The core concept behind the 5p4m Datasheet is to provide a multifaceted view of whatever is being documented. The “5p” refers to five distinct perspectives that are considered. These perspectives can vary depending on the context, but commonly include things like Performance, Process, People, Product, and Place. Each perspective is a lens through which the subject matter is analyzed. The value of using the 5p4m structure lies in its ability to force a holistic consideration of the subject matter, preventing tunnel vision and uncovering potential interdependencies.

The “4m” component of the 5p4m Datasheet represents four key measurement categories that are applied to each of the five perspectives. These categories provide a framework for gathering and presenting data. Again, the specific measurement categories can be tailored to the specific application, but often include things like Metrics, Methods, Materials, and Manpower (or Management). Here’s a simple example relating to a “Product” perspective:

  • Product - Metrics: Quantifiable measurements of product performance (e.g., failure rate, customer satisfaction score).
  • Product - Methods: The design and manufacturing processes.
  • Product - Materials: Raw materials, sourced parts and supply chain information.
  • Product - Management: Project schedules, budget, and team performance

5p4m Datasheets are used in a variety of industries and applications. For example, in manufacturing, it might be used to document a production process, in software development to document a software release, or in project management to track project progress.
